It's a Whole New World


 

Presented by The Hoffberger Center for Ethical Engagement in partnership
with The Baltimore City Office of Equity and Civil Rights. 

 

Features guest speaker Chandra Smith, Ms. Wheelchair America 2024. 

 

April 10th at 12 PM at the Robert L. Bogomolny Library, Third Floor 

1415 Maryland Ave, Baltimore MD 21201

Alternate address for ramp entrance: 81 West Oliver Street

Join us for an enlightening panel discussion featuring experts from the
University of Baltimore and local organizations, all coming together to
explore the intersection of ethics and digital accessibility.

 

Note: One of the panelists is NFB's own Dezman Jackson. There is a lunch
included and it begins promptly at 12 p.m., so Mobility users may wish to
set their rides to arrive early, and their return trips for 2:30 p.m.
